Redundant module 40 A Dimension Series, 12-28 VDC

The YR40.245 is a redundancy module, which can be used to build redundant systems. The module has one

input and one output and can carry nominal currents up to 40A. The output is equipped with a plug-connector, which allows replacing the power supply or the redundancy module while the system is running (hotswapping).

 

The novelty of this redundancy module is the utilization of mosfets instead of diodes for the decoupling of the output. This reduces the heat generation and the voltage drop between input and output. The redundancy module does not require an additional auxiliary voltage.

 

Due to the low power losses, the unit is very slender and only requires 46mm width on the DIN-rail. Large

connection terminals allow for a safe and fast installation. The large international approval package makes this unit suitable for nearly every application.

Technical data

Input data

Input voltage dc 12-28 V
Input voltage dc min 8,4 V DC
Input voltage dc max 36,4 V DC
Input current per channel max 40 A
Input current at continuous overload or short circuit max 65 A

Output data

Output voltage 24 V DC
Output current 40 A
Output current max 65 A

Efficiency / Lifetime / MTBF

Life span 134000 h @ 1x 40 A, 24 V DC, 40 °C
MTBF (IEC 61709) 6357000 h @ 1x 40 A, 24 V DC, 40 °C

Dimensions

Width 46 mm
Height 124 mm

*Invisible Heading*

Depth 127 mm
Weight 0,34 kg

Other

Input / Output Separation Mosfet
Approvals ABS, ATEX, CB, CE, CSA, CSA US, GL, IECEx, UL
IP class IP20
Material protection Aluminium
Series Dimension Y
Voltage drop over semiconductor 150 mV
Temperature min without derating -40 °C
Temperature max without derating 70 °C
Type Power Supply Redundancy modules
